With a Thanksgiving game altering their schedule this week, the Eagles held a early morning Monday practice to get ready for the Lions.

Eagles coach Chip Kelly didn't want to give to much information on his injured players after last week where he said Jason Peters would miss practice, only to see him out on the practice field.

"I'm done with the updates," Kelly said when asked how Sam Bradford was doing. "You guys will see him (Bradford) on the field; you guys can get it then. I gave you an update last week and I was wrong, so I don't want to be wrong again."

Three players are listed as having not practiced, all key players: defensive end Cedric Thornton, running back Ryan Mathews and tight end Zach Ertz.

Kelly said Ertz has been cleared to attend team meetings.

"Zach is in the [concussion] protocol right now," Kelly explained. "He has been cleared to go to meetings, and we'll see where that clears as the week goes along here. We do know we're on a short week, though."

Quarterback Sam Bradford and left tackle Jason Peters are both listed as a limited participant. Kiko Alonso, Connor Barwin (quadricep), DeMeco Ryans, Walter Thurmond were all full participants today.

Monday Practice Report

Did Not Participate In Practice
TE Zach Ertz (concussion), RB Ryan Mathews (concussion, groin), DE Cedric Thornton (ankle)

Limited Participation in Practice
QB Sam Bradford (concussion, left shoulder), T Jason Peters (back)

Full Participation in Practice
LB Kiko Alonso (ankle), LB Connor Barwin (quadricep), LB DeMeco Ryans (hamstring), S Walter Thurmond (hamstring)
